Chemical Information
| Component | Target class | Molecular formula | Molecular weight |
|---|---|---|---|
| Cabergoline | Ergot-derived dopamine D2-receptor agonist | C₂₆H₃₇N₅O₂ | 451.62 g/mol |
How It Works
D2 receptor activation in the pituitary suppresses prolactin secretion and changes dopaminergic signaling.
Evidence note: Cabergoline is a prescription medicine with cardiovascular, neurological and impulse-control risks that require professional oversight. Sources: PubChem cabergoline compound record.
